Specifications
Comparison of all specifications
GeForce GTX 980 | SpecificationsComparison of all specifications | GeForce GTX 1650 SUPER |
---|---|---|
General | ||
Sep 19th, 2014 | Release Date | Nov 22nd, 2019 |
$549.00 | MSRP | $159.00 |
GeForce 900 | Generation | GeForce 16 |
Desktop | Segment | Desktop |
165 W | Power Consumption | 100 W |
Memory | ||
4 GB | Memory Size | 4 GB |
GDDR5 | Memory Type | GDDR6 |
256-bit | Memory Bus | 128-bit |
224.4 GB/s | Bandwidth | 192 GB/s |
Theoretical Performance | ||
77.82 GPixel/s | Pixel Fillrate | 55.2 GPixel/s |
155.6 GTexel/s | Texture Fillrate | 138 GTexel/s |
4.981 TFLOPS | FP32 | 4.416 TFLOPS |
